Strengths:Fit me well, comfortable, vent ok, stay in place, give enough clearance at ankle, cost
Weaknesses:none yet, but its an early review
Similar Products Used:none
Bottom Line:Im strapped for cash so I got these. I figured something is better than nothing when it comes to losing skin. I used these downhilling at the local ski mountain and had a couple spills with them.
While riding I never knew they were on
While crashing they stayed in place and did what they are supposed to- protect my @ss!
They got a little hot while standing still, but vented well when riding down the trails. For the money, a good investment. Now I just have to see how they hold up. Gonna give 4 hot turds for these.

Strengths:protects your knee and shins
Weaknesses:the back of knee net mesh strap is loose. the straps could have more velcro so that you can make tighter.
Similar Products Used:none
Bike Setup:mongoose otero super, stock except for; marzzochi all mountain 2 fork, single track rim with XT hub, michelin mountain AT tires, E13 bash gaurd and sette lock on grips.
Bottom Line:it works, feels comfortable, doesnt slip down, doesnt restrict leg movement. the behind leg strap kinda weak so i might just rip it off. overal i think its good investment to protect my self.
